What is a mesh topology?

A mesh topology is a type of network architecture where each device is connected to every other device in the network. In this topology, multiple paths are available for data transmission, providing redundancy and fault tolerance. Mesh topologies are commonly used in large-scale networks where reliability and high performance are crucial, such as in telecommunications or data centers.
